The Science of Brain Function in Emotional Processing

90-second rule can stop emotional overwhelm. Our brain function plays a key role in how we process emotions. The amygdala, a small almond-shaped part of the brain, acts as an emotional processing center. When a threat is perceived, the amygdala triggers a reactionary emotional response. This is where the magic of the 90-second rule comes in. Neuroscientist Dr. Jill Bolte Taylor states that the physiological component of an emotional reaction lasts for just 90 seconds. Once triggered, the brain flushes out the stress hormones if the cycle is not prolonged by repetitive thinking.

What is the 90-Second Rule?

The 90-second rule is a technique that suggests observing your emotional reactions without acting on them for 90 seconds. During this time, the brain has the opportunity to reset, reducing the intensity of overwhelming emotions. It’s a stress relief method that harnesses your brain’s natural functioning to mitigate emotional distress.

How to Apply the 90-Second Rule for Stress Relief

  1. Identify the Emotion: When you feel emotionally overwhelmed, pause and recognize what you are feeling. Is it anger, sadness, or anxiety?
  2. Breathe Deeply: Taking deep breaths is crucial. It helps in calming the nervous system, aiding you in remaining present and preventing the emotional reaction from spiraling out of control.
  3. Refocus Your Mind: After identifying and acknowledging the emotion, allow yourself to refocus. Embrace the fact that the feeling is temporary and will pass within 90 seconds if not reinforced by negative thinking.
  4. Mindful Observation: Observe your thoughts and feelings mindfully without judgment. By doing so, you detach yourself from immediate emotional reactions, allowing your rational mind to take over.

Integrating the 90-Second Rule into Daily Life

  • Practice Regularly: Like any skill, mastering the 90-second rule requires practice. Start by using it during minor emotional disturbances to build your resilience.
  • Leverage Technology: Use mindfulness apps and reminders on your smartphone to help remind you to pause and apply the technique throughout your day.
  • Journaling: Keep a journal to track your emotional responses and reflect on how applying the 90-second rule has improved your ability to manage stress.
